BODY {
	font-family: Arial;
	font-size: 11px;
	color: #000000;
	margin-left: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
	background-color: #dfdfdf;
}
B {
	font-family : Arial;
	font-size : 11px;
	color : #000000;
}
P {
	font-family : Arial;
	font-size : 11px;
	color : #000000;
	text-align : justify;
	line-height : 15px;
}
TD {
	font-family : Arial;
	font-size : 11px;
	color : #000000;
}
A, A:ACTIVE, A:LINK, A:VISITED {
	font-family: Arial;
	font-size: 11px;
	color: #b00000;
	text-decoration: none;
}
A:FOCUS, A:HOVER {
	font-family: Arial;
	font-size: 11px;
	color: #b00000;
	text-decoration: underline;
}
LI {
	list-style-image : url(images/global/black_dot.gif);
	text-align : justify;
	line-height : 15px;
}
input,textarea,select{
	color:#000000;
	font-size: 11px;
	font-family : Arial;
}
UL {
	margin-left : 16px;
	margin-top : 0px;
	margin-bottom : 0px;
}
.footer, .footer:ACTIVE, .footer:LINK, .footer:VISITED {
	font-family: Arial;
	font-size: 11px;
	color: #000000;
	text-decoration: underline;
}
.footer:FOCUS, .footer:HOVER {
	font-family: Arial;
	font-size: 11px;
	color: #b00000;
	text-decoration: none;
}
.smalltext {
	font-family : Arial;
	font-size : 11px;
	color : #000000;
}
.largetext {
	font-family : Arial;
	font-size : 15px;
	color : #000000;
}
.smalltextlink, .smalltextlink:ACTIVE, .smalltextlink:LINK, .smalltextlink:VISITED {
	font-family: Arial;
	font-size: 11px;
	color: #b00000;
	text-decoration: none;
}
.smalltextlink:FOCUS, .smalltextlink:HOVER {
	font-family: Arial;
	font-size: 11px;
	color: #b00000;
	text-decoration: underline;
}
.globallink, .globallink:ACTIVE, .globallink:LINK, .globallink:VISITED {
	font-family : Arial;
	font-size : 11px;
	color : #505050;
	text-decoration : none;
	font-weight : bold;
}
.globallink:FOCUS, .globallink:HOVER {
	font-family : Arial;
	font-size : 11px;
	color : #505050;
	text-decoration : none;
	font-weight : bold;
}
.stockSign {
	font-family : Arial;
	font-size : 12px;
	color : #000000;
}
.sectionTitle {
	font-family : Arial;
	font-size : 18px;
	color : #787878;
	font-weight : bold;
}
.orangeTitle {
	color:#FFB128;
	font-weight:bold;
	font-size:14px;
}
.relatedLinks{
	color: #323232;
	font-size: 11px;
	font-family: Arial;
	width: 186px;
}
.home_products_border {
	border-bottom: 1px solid #2d2d2d;
	border-left: 1px solid #2d2d2d;
	border-right: 1px solid #2d2d2d;
	border-top: 1px solid #2d2d2d;
}
.home_products_title {
	font-family: Arial;
	color: #FFFFFF;
	font-weight: bold;
	font-size: 12px;
}
.home_products_name {
	font-family: Arial;
	color: #b00000;
	font-weight: bold;
	font-size: 12px;
}
.home_products_black_title {
	font-family: Arial;
	color: #000000;
	font-size: 12px;
}
.redText {
	font-family : Arial;
	font-size : 11px;
	color : #D20000;
}
.redTextBold {
	font-family : Arial;
	font-size : 11px;
	color : #D20000;
	font-weight : bold;
}
.blackLine {
	background-color:#000000;
	height:2px;
}
.black1pxLine {
	background-color:#000000;
	height:1px;
}
.finhighTD, .finhighCurYrTD {
	padding-right:5px;
	text-align: right;
}
.finhighCurYrTD {
	background-color:#e1e1e1;
}

/* menu style start */
  /* DEFAULT STYLES ---- NEEEDED START */
  .clCMEvent{position:absolute; width:99%; height:99%; clip:rect(0,100%,100%,0); left:0; top:0; visibility:visible}
  .clCMAbs{position:absolute; visibility:hidden; left:0; top:0}
  /* DEFAULT STYLES ---- NEEEDED END */
.mainMenu {
	position: absolute;
	background-color: #000000;
	layer-background-color: #000000;
	visibility: hidden;
	border-left: 1px solid #FFFFFF;
}
.mainMenuReg {
	font-family: Arial;
	font-size: 12px;
	color: #FFFFFF;
	text-decoration: none;
	font-weight: bold;
	padding-top: 18px;
}
.mainMenuOver {
	cursor: pointer;
	font-family: Arial;
	font-size: 12px;
	color: #ffc052;
	text-decoration: none;
	font-weight: bold;
	padding-top: 18px;
}
.subMenu {
	position: absolute;
	background-color: #525252;
	layer-background-color: #525252;
	visibility: hidden;
}
.subMenuReg {
	position: absolute;
	font-family: Arial;
	font-size: 12px;
	color: #bfbfbf;
	text-decoration: none;
	background-color: #525252;
	layer-background-color: #525252;
	font-weight: bold;
	padding-left: 8px;
}
.subMenuOver {
	position: absolute;
	cursor: pointer;
	font-family: Arial;
	font-size: 12px;
	color: #ffc052;
	text-decoration: none;
	background-color: #525252;
	layer-background-color: #525252;
	font-weight: bold;
	padding-left: 8px;
}
/* menu style end */
